
Generals Turn in Strong Performances at RPI Capital District Classic
The Herkimer Generals Track and Field teams continued their outdoor season with a solid showing at the RPI Capital District Classic on Saturday. Competing against a deep field of NCAA and NJCAA teams, the Generals made their mark in several events at their fifth meet of the season.
On the women's side, Kimora Brown led the way once again, placing seventh overall in the 100-meter dash with a time of 13.02 seconds. She also finished 15th in the 200-meter dash, running 28.02 seconds. Brown then teamed up with Haley Cornine, Eleyna Rivas, and Siera Jacques to help the Generals' 4x100 relay team place sixth with a time of 56.28 seconds.
Rivas and Cornine both competed individually in the 400-meter dash as well. Rivas placed sixth with a time of 1:06.09, while Cornine ran 1:11.79 to finish eighth. Cornine also competed in the 200 meters, recording a time of 31.32 seconds.
On the men's side, Tajuan Thomas turned in a strong day in the sprints, finishing 31st in the 100-meter dash at 11.73 seconds and 20th in the 200-meter dash with a time of 23.49 seconds. Logan Kraszewski competed in the 100-meter dash as well, running 12.77 seconds, and also recorded a time of 58.61 seconds in the 400-meter dash.
In the distance events, Donnell Davis and Michael Green competed in the 1500-meter run. Davis finished 19th in a time of 4:25.27, while Green came in 20th with a time of 4:27.27, setting a PR in the event.
The Generals' performances in Troy showed continued progress across both sprint and distance events as the team looks to peak with the postseason approaching.
